Scheduling in Sunbury, IA

To arrange a DOT drug or alcohol test in Sunbury, IA, contact our scheduling team at (800) 221-4291, or use our online system to select your test and fill the Donor Information/Registration. Ensure registration before heading to the test site.

Enter your zip code to find the nearest Sunbury DOT testing center for your chosen test. You'll receive a form via email with the center's address, hours, and guidance which you should bring or have ready on your smartphone. Usually, no appointment is necessary, but registration and payment must be completed first.

All our laboratories are SAMHSA-certified, with results verified by in-house licensed physicians acting as Medical Review Officers (MROs).
